Reviewed by GreesyFizeek from New York

4.3/5  rDev +5.4%
look: 4.25 | smell: 4.25 | taste: 4.25 | feel: 4.75 | overall: 4.25
On tap at Freak Folk Bier in Waterbury, VT.

This one pours a fairly clear, slightly hazy, golden yellow, with a small foamy head, and lots of lacing.

This smells like lemony hops, some floral and grassy bitterness, some doughiness, and melon.

I love a simple hoppy pale lager, vaguely American in execution. There’s a nice doughy and lightly sweet malt backbone, on top of a clean, spicy, and herbal bitterness, with some floral sweetness. There’s a touch of lemon, grapefruit, and melon, too.

This is light bodied, but creamy, and finishes very smoothly.

This is firmly down the line of the sort of stuff I want these days. It’s pretty tasty.
